Abstract :
Cognitive Radio (CR) is an emerging and fascinating wireless technology for the opportunistic use of under spectrum that promises to change the future technological trends forever if employed in a proper way. For communication the most prevailing job that cognitive radio performs is to enthusiastically search for the portions of the frequency band in the radio spectrum. Hence at every node of the Cognitive radio, network is reinvigorated by a spectrum analyser. This paper includes, introduction of a filter bank, a contrivance in CR systems for spectrum sensing. Numerous aspects of spectrum analyser methods are discussed. Wherein Thomson´s Multi-taper method, is been accepted as the pre-eminent spectrum analyser in CR system for the detection of spectrum.
